Third Grade played Petersham-Marrickville at Marrickville Oval in a one-day match after the first week had been washed out and there had been a lot of rain leading up to day two. Sutherland were sent in on a wet pitch and were all out for 34. Mat Duff was filling in for skipper Gavin Kenny, who was on holidays. Mat rang Gav to give him the bad news at the end of the innings. Two hours later, Mat was back on the phone to Gav to advise him that we had bowled Petersham out for 30 – one of the most remarkable victories in the club’s history!
